Devin Haney has insisted any second meeting with Ryan Garcia will be on his terms.
Haney was knocked down three times by Garcia and beaten on their points in their huge super-lightweight showdown, but news broke that his rival had failed two pre-fight drugs tests.
Consequently, the fight result has been overturned with Haney’s record now clear, and Garcia subsequently banned from the sport for a year.
Naturally, ‘The Dream’ still wants revenge for the tainted clash and has insisted he will make his rival pay inside and outside of the ring.
He told the MMA Hour: “I would love my next fight to be against Ryan Garcia if everything is right if everything is inactive with the drug tests.
“But he’s got to do his suspension, and we got to figure everything out. Of course, I want to get mine back in blood. I’m that kind of a fighter.”
“The next fight [with Ryan Garcia] will be on my terms. We caught the guy cheating. So, wherever the fight is at, it’s going to be on my terms.
“I’m not fighting in weight classes anymore. I’m fighting any weight I choose. I love belts. Belts put you in history forever, but I did that already.
”For the s*** that he did, I want to make him pay for the s*** that he did in the ring, out the ring.”
Haney went on to add he intends to sue his rival after losing money following the event.
He added: “When you sign the contract, when he said he’s going to be clean going into the fight and I’m going to be clean, there ain’t going to be nothing in my system, there ain’t going to be nothing in his system, and he didn’t hold up his bargain.
“This whole situation has cost me money, I’ve lost money during this whole situation. He will pay for everything….”
Haney announced that he would take a break of his own on the back of news of Garcia’s ban.
He retained his WBC super-lightweight title despite the defeat, and was ordered to face Sandor Martin.
After purse bids produced just one offer from Top Rank, Haney decided to vacate his title after being left bemused by the financial reward on the table.
His future is now up in the air but a future sequel with Garcia appears to be the primary option on the table.
